We require that apps run the MRE installer even if MRE is already installed so that MRE can enter appropriate data into the Windows registry for AppCounting/incrementing. At least some subset of the MRE installer needs to be installed with MRE itself so that apps do not have to download the MRE installer just to register themselves in the Windows registry.
